OK this might sound silly but its something I have been wondering, I am not much of a computer program geek but still curious.

On the Nokia phones the Symbian software is it more like Windows or Mac ?
What I mean is when you remove a program from the Symbian Phone does it behave like Windows or a Mac, I know when I install a program in my Window$ PC then remove it there are all sort of files left behind, Windows install files all over the place where I think the Mac is more clean when you remove something it is gone. So if I remove a program from the Phone are any traces left ? if so are there any programs that can help clean it up ? or is it Like a Mac when you remove it its gone ?

Thank you in Advance
 
Programs tend to leave things like settings behind -- sometimes you can find them yourself in a directory with the same name as the program. I would imagine other clutter gets left behind in the equivalent of the registry.
